– Balancing Work and Family Life: Tips and Recommendations for Whitney Peak Parents
Finding a balance between work and family life can be challenging, especially for parents in the bustling city of Whitney Peak. However, with some strategic planning and a bit of creativity, it is definitely possible to make it work. As a parent, it’s important to prioritize both your career and your family time, and striking that balance is key to maintaining a healthy and happy lifestyle.
**Tips for Balancing Work and Family Life:**
– Set boundaries and stick to them. Establishing a clear line between work and home life can help you to fully engage with your family when you’re off the clock.
- Make time for self-care. It’s crucial to take care of yourself in order to be there for your family and perform well at work. Whether it’s a quick workout, a walk in the park, or a relaxing bath, carve out some time for yourself.
– Communicate openly with your employer. If you need flexibility in your work schedule or time off for family commitments, don’t be afraid to communicate your needs with your employer. Open communication can lead to a more harmonious work-life balance.
- Prioritize quality time with your family. Whether it’s a family dinner, game night, or weekend outing, make an effort to create lasting memories with your loved ones.
Incorporating these tips into your daily routine can help Whitney Peak parents achieve a greater sense of balance between their career and family life. Remember, finding that sweet spot may take time and experimentation, so be patient with yourself as you navigate this journey.
– Fostering Resilience and Wellness in Children at Whitney Peak: Encouraging Emotional Growth and Self-Care
Fostering resilience and wellness in children at Whitney Peak is a top priority for the staff and educators. The school understands the importance of encouraging emotional growth and self-care in children, and works tirelessly to provide a supportive and nurturing environment for students to thrive. With a focus on holistic development, Whitney Peak aims to equip children with the tools they need to navigate life’s challenges and build a strong foundation for their future.
As parents, it’s important to support and reinforce these efforts at home. Here are some ways you can encourage resilience and wellness in your child:
– **Open Communication**: Create a safe space for your child to express their emotions and thoughts without fear of judgment. Encourage open dialogue and active listening.
– **Healthy Lifestyle**: Promote physical wellness through regular exercise, nutritious meals, and plenty of rest. A healthy body contributes to a healthy mind.
– **Mindfulness Practices**: Introduce mindfulness techniques such as deep breathing, meditation, or yoga to help your child manage stress and anxiety.
By working together with Whitney Peak to promote resilience and wellness in children, we can help our kids grow into emotionally resilient and self-aware individuals. With the right support and guidance, they can navigate life’s ups and downs with confidence and grace.
